"Hal Jordan and John Stewart Shine in Lanterns First Look"

Author : Julian Apr 27,2025

DC Studios has unveiled the first look at their highly anticipated series, *Lanterns*, which features not one, but two Green Lanterns. HBO has shared an exciting sneak peek at the show, which will star Kyle Chandler as Hal Jordan and Aaron Pierre as John Stewart. Although neither actor is seen in the iconic emerald green suit, a keen eye can spot the Power Ring on Chandler's hand, hinting at the thrilling adventures to come.

*Lanterns* is set to be a gripping detective drama, drawing inspiration from acclaimed series like *True Detective* and *Slow Horses*. The show will follow Hal Jordan, portrayed by Chandler, and John Stewart, played by Pierre, as they team up to investigate a murder that unravels into a deeper and more sinister mystery. This series is part of James Gunn's expansive DC universe, which also includes *Creature Commandos* and the forthcoming films *Superman* and *Supergirl: Woman of Tomorrow*.

Developed by Damon Lindelof, known for his work on *Lost*, alongside Chris Mundy and Tom King, *Lanterns* promises a darker and more grounded tone. James Gunn has described it as "very grounded, very believable, very real," a surprising yet compelling take on the Green Lantern mythos.

Kyle Chandler, famed for his role in *Friday Night Lights*, brings a seasoned presence to the role of Hal Jordan. Meanwhile, Aaron Pierre, who made an impact with *Rebel Ridge*, steps into the shoes of John Stewart. Fans can look forward to the series premiering in 2026, coinciding with the release of the *Supergirl* movie.
